public class InternalInterface extends java.lang.Object implements ExternalInterface
Constructor and Description |
---|
InternalInterface() |
Modifier and Type | Method and Description |
---|---|
com.google.gson.JsonObject |
cloudStatus() |
byte[] |
getBytes(java.lang.Object val) |
Value |
getValue(java.lang.Object key) |
Model |
ingestRFModelFromR(java.lang.Object key,
java.io.InputStream is) |
Key |
makeKey(java.lang.String key_name) |
Value |
makeValue(java.lang.Object key,
byte[] bits) |
void |
put(java.lang.Object key,
java.lang.Object val) |
float[] |
scoreKey(java.lang.Object modelKey,
java.lang.String[] colNames,
java.lang.String[][] domains,
double[] row) |
float[] |
scoreModel(java.lang.Object model,
java.lang.String[] colNames,
java.lang.String[][] domains,
double[] row) |
public Key makeKey(java.lang.String key_name)
makeKey
in interface ExternalInterface
public Value makeValue(java.lang.Object key, byte[] bits)
makeValue
in interface ExternalInterface
public void put(java.lang.Object key, java.lang.Object val)
put
in interface ExternalInterface
public Value getValue(java.lang.Object key)
getValue
in interface ExternalInterface
public byte[] getBytes(java.lang.Object val)
getBytes
in interface ExternalInterface
public Model ingestRFModelFromR(java.lang.Object key, java.io.InputStream is)
ingestRFModelFromR
in interface ExternalInterface
public float[] scoreKey(java.lang.Object modelKey, java.lang.String[] colNames, java.lang.String[][] domains, double[] row)
scoreKey
in interface ExternalInterface
public float[] scoreModel(java.lang.Object model, java.lang.String[] colNames, java.lang.String[][] domains, double[] row)
scoreModel
in interface ExternalInterface
public com.google.gson.JsonObject cloudStatus()
cloudStatus
in interface ExternalInterface